WHAT YOUR FIRST VISIT WILL BE LIKE
UPON ARRIVAL IN THE OFFICE
When you arrive, our staff will make every effort to make you feel welcome. We strive to treat you as an individual, not as a number. Our goal is to be prompt and not keep you waiting. Dr. Franz will interview you about your health and your dental history and he will answer any preliminary concerns you may have. We believe that each person deserves an individualized approach to his or her particular dental condition. We will take whatever time is necessary to get to know you and your feelings about your oral health. After this interview, we normally will take X-rays: a panoramic film that scans your entire jawbone and close-ups (called bitewings) for a more detailed view of your teeth and bone level. The bitewings will be taken on a digital X-ray computer that reduces radiation by 90%. We will then begin our exam.
YOUR EXAMINATION INCLUDES
We pride ourselves in performing a comprehensive oral examination that includes an oral cancer screening. Although rare, this condition can be successfully treated if detected early. We also do a detailed survey of the gums. We feel the chewing muscles for any soreness and check for any signs of TMJ problems. We look for tooth wear and evaluate the way the teeth bite together (occlusion). We also examine for cavities, cracks, and weak teeth. Finally we look at the smile and will advise you of what can be done to achieve an attractive dental appearance. If needed, we will use our intra-oral camera to display magnified pictures of your teeth or gums on our computer screen. This helps you to see and understand any problems. After the exam, Dr.Franz will study your findings and your X-rays and develop a plan of treatment best suited for your needs. Normally, you will be scheduled for a consultation appointment when we can discuss this plan with you. If your treatment needs are fairly simple, the business staff will explain the recommended treatment to you at this first visit.
The next visit will be for a cleaning. If you have gum disease, it is our job to spot it and explain it to you so that we can eliminate it together. If you have your teeth cleaned, it is usually done by our dental hygienist, a qualified professional with a license to practice dental hygiene in Ohio. Your initial cleaning will include the removal of tartar, demonstration of flossing and brushing methods, polishing, cleaning of any existing dentures or partials, and a free preventive kit including floss and a toothbrush.
